I’m perceiving an increase in the amount of content coming out lately saying something like ‘are you burned out with the job search in a field that we presented as being totally realistic and strongly encouraged you to commit to even if you didn’t meet the criteria? Don’t worry! Get a job elsewhere and donate to our movement instead.’ That seems like a glossing over of the question of why so many resources are spent on accelerators/programs for ‘helping you land a high impact career’ given the current state of over-saturation. EA is supposed to be about the effective use of resources; it doesn’t add up to me.
